'Couria Creek' is a unique and stunning property, comprising 36 tranquil acres of pastures and bushland nestled in the foothills of Mt Dromedary (Gulaga) at Tilba Tilba on the far south coast of NSW.

Drifts of magnificent tree ferns line the approach to 'Couria Creek' and tall ironbarks stand atop the ridge.
Tracts of eucalypt forest remain and feature prominently along the hills and valleys. Guests are invited to wander the property at will - meander along the creek while the Bellbirds flit overhead.

Wildlife is plentiful with possums, kangaroos, wallabies, echidnas and goannas often seen around the property.
The rural aspect of the property also offers much to enjoy with our inquisitive and gentle alpacas a constant source of wonder and amusement. Spending time in the paddocks with them can be both interesting and rewarding.
The friendly donkeys’ ‘Chocolate’ and ‘Coffee’ are also intriguing characters.
'Couria Creek' is a birdwatcher’s paradise, with over 95 species observed from tiny Wrens and Thornbills to majestic Wedge-tailed Eagles. Click » here for complete local bird list.
